Étude Sur La Langue Et La Versification De Malherbe... is a detailed study of the language and verse of French poet François de Malherbe, written by Emil August Beckmann. This work offers valuable insights into Malherbe's influence on French poetry and the development of classical French verse. Beckmann's analysis delves into the nuances of Malherbe's style, providing a thorough examination of his linguistic choices and poetic techniques. This study is essential reading for scholars of French literature, linguistics, and poetry, offering a deep dive into the work of a pivotal figure in French literary history. Explore the intricacies of 17th-century French language and versification through Beckmann's meticulous research and analysis.
